To make this short, I'm just going to say that getting accepted into a CPA Network seems to be the hardest part of CPA for me. I'm ALWAYS unable to answer the phone when they call, and when I call back a few hours later they don't pick up either. I've applied to MaxBounty and Neverblue so far. Are their any decent CPA Networks that don't require a phone call? Are their any ACTIVE CPA Network owners on this forum that will actually respond if I send them a PM asking them to personally review my application for their CPA Network? (I've tried this before last year when I couldn't get accepted anywhere except CPALead which I hated. None of the owners would pm me back, I couldn't get in contact with them.) I also was going to apply to Peerfly but it states in their TOS that you must be at least 18 years of age. I really need to get accepted into a CPA Network this weekend because I am usually busy during the week and will only have an hour or two free time which will be used for advertising. This is why I need to get the whole campaign set up this weekend. Does anybody have any answers to my questions above? |

Do yourself a favor and make sure to pick up their call. You want to work with a network that will call you to verify you are a real person. You don't wan't to work with a network that doesn't call any of their new publishers to verify information. In the long run all those suspicious publishers bringing fraudulent activity also end up putting the publishers bringing in good quality at risk because they both might be running the same campaign. Some advertisers will reverse all leads if a majority of them are fraudulent even if yours are completely fine, and then most likely you are SOL unless the network is willing to take a loss for you. /end rant |
